Savvy Recipes ~ Beef Stroganoff (Family Favorite!)

This is a family favorite in my house and I honestly fell in love with Beef Stroganoff when I was in high school and spent the weekend with my best friend. Her father was a chef, believe it or not…. for the military! He was the most amazing cook and this was a dish he made on one of the weekends that I spent at their house. I was in love and started making it for my own family…. via his instructions when I was a bit older…. and it is a favorite that everyone loves and enjoys. Try it out for yourself!

INGREDIENTS:

  • 1 Pound Sirloin Steak (This is my favorite to use… but you can purchase Round Steak or Pre-sliced packages of thinly sliced steak for fajitas & stir fry….  as well and it is delicious! SLICE IT INTO THIN STRIPS
  • 2…. 8 ounce cans of sliced mushrooms (drained)
  • 1 Large White or Yellow Onion (Sliced in half and then Sliced Thinly)
  • 1/2 Stick of butter
  • freshly minced garlic
  • 1 can Campbell’s (or any brand you want) of Beef Broth
  • 1/2 of a container of sour cream
  • 1 package of egg noodles (cooked al dente)

DIRECTIONS:

  1. Thinly slice the steak and set aside.
  2. Cut the Large Onion in half and slice thinly.
  3. Drain the 2 8ounce cans of mushrooms…..
  4. Saute the onion and mushrooms in 1/4 stick of butter until soft in a large skillet. Put the onions and mushrooms once cooked,  to a bowl and set aside.
  5. Using the same pan… melt the remaining 1/4 stick of butter and add the strips of steak and some of the minced garlic.
  6. Brown the strips of steak with garlic until all meat is browned.
  7. Add the beef broth and simmer on low for about 25 to 30 minutes. (I always have a little extra beef broth so that I can cook and simmer even longer… the longer you simmer the more tender the strips of steak will be PLUS they are more flavorful. Just make sure to add a little more broth if the broth cooks down while simmering.)
  8. After about 30 minutes of simmering… add the onions and mushrooms back to the mixture and simmer for another 5 to 10 minutes.
  9. Add sour cream until you have a creamy broth mixture to serve over the egg noodles. Let simmer for a couple of minutes on medium low heat.
  10. Serve on top of buttered egg noodles…. sprinkle a little freshly chopped parsley for brightness and enjoy! You can serve with a loaf of fresh bakery bread as well and/or a salad. DELICIOUS!
